BHSB inks F6 VLAP compressio­n project contract with Shell

- Jude Toyat

Brooke Holding Sdn Bhd (BHSB) yesterday signed a contract with Sarawak Shell Berhad for the engineerin­g, procuremen­t and constructi­on of fixed offshore structure works for the F6 VLAP Compressio­n Project.

Premier Datuk Patinggi Tan Sri Abang Johari Tun Openg witnessed the signing at Hikmah Exchange Event Centre here.

The F6 VLAP (Very Low Abandonmen­t Pressure) Compressio­n Project contract was awarded to Brooke Holding Sdn Bhd by Sarawak Shell Berhad on July 5, 2023, with a contract value of more than RM400 million.

The scope of work covers engineerin­g, procuremen­t and constructi­on (EPC) of fixed offshore structure works for the F6 VLAP Compressio­n Project comprises an approximat­e 3,300 MT Topside, 1,900 MT Substructu­re and Brownfield Tie-in Prefabrica­tion, and Shiploose Items with a 20-month delivery period.

F6 Hub Complex is located approximat­ely 179km offshore northwest of Bintulu in a water depth of 85 metres.

The project intends to lower the reservoir abandonmen­t pressure to increase production and gas recovery of the F6 Field through the applicatio­n of external energy – VLAP compressio­n.

BHSB will utilise its fabricatio­n yard at Demak Laut Industrial area for the fabricatio­n of the F6 VLAP Project.
